Canada Jay Population Trend in Montana
Canada Jay in Montana has fallen sharply: down 59% on the route-weighted index since 1970.

Canada Jay Population Forecast in Montana
If the recent trend holds, Canada Jay in Montana is projected to rise about 437% by 2030 — from 0.06 in 2025 to a central estimate of 0.32 (95% range 0.00–0.69). A 5-year backtest shows a typical error of ±664.7%, with 40% of held-out values landing inside the 95% band.
